The Story of Semele


Dramatic entertainment in three acts

Libretto

Newburgh Hamilton
after a libretto by William Congreve for John Eccles

Premiere

10 February 1744, London (Covent Garden)

Cast

JUPITER (tenor)
CADMUS, King of Thebes (bass)
SEMELE, Daughter to Cadmus, belov'd by and in love with Jupiter (soprano)
ATHAMAS, a Prince of Bœotia, in love with, and design'd to marry Semele (alto)
INO, Sister to Semele, in love with Athamas (mezzo-soprano)
SOMNUS (bass)
APOLLO (tenor)
JUNO (mezzo-soprano)
IRIS (soprano)
PRIEST (alto)

CHORUS
Priests and Augurs
Loves and Zephyrs
Nymphs and Swains
Attendants
